In Research and Writing Activities That Explore Family History students will learn to use resources such as family records, the internet, religious records, diaries and journals, cemeteries, census records, wills, photographs, newspapers, etc., to discover interesting family facts and events. They are given questions to answer and related activities to complete based on their findings. As students get a sense of their family history, they will be anxious to use their creative writing skills to tell the sometimes dramatic, but always unique, stories they have uncovered about their interesting families.
